2008-16 PREPARATION AND SCHEDULING OF OPERATOR LICENSING EXAMINATIONS Please find attached South Carolina Electric & Gas Company's (SCE&G) anticipated schedule for operator licensing examinations.

NRC Form 536 allows one date only per block. V. C. Summer plans two exams for CY-10. The proposed dates are 05/03/2010 (alternate 05/10/2010) and 11/08/2010 (alternate 11/15/2010).
